## Build Provenance: StormFan Alert Fan-Out

Every StormFan deploy is traced back to the exact pipeline run that produced it. The fan-out workers at Hallowmere Weather Systems are built nightly from the trunk branch, signed, and archived for ninety days. Before debugging any delivery lag, confirm which artifact is live. The currently deployed build token is shown below.

trace token, yajef-bajeg: htk3_b5d

Sharding the Lumenfold profile store is routine but sequence-sensitive. First, freeze schema migrations and confirm the replication lag on all replicas is under two seconds. Run the shard-split planner to generate the key-range map, then apply it in dry-run mode and compare row counts. Only after parity checks pass should you flip the router config; traffic drains from the old shard within about ten minutes. If counts diverge, abort and restore the router snapshot. Step-by-step commands are documented on the internal page below.

operations page: https://confluence.lumicsys.internal/projects/display/projects/display

## Tuning

Gridsmith's fill engine balances speed against word quality. Raising the beam width yields better fills but slows generation roughly linearly; the backtrack cap prevents pathological grids from hanging a batch run. Most contractors only need to touch the dictionary weight and the theme-entry bonus, which together control how aggressively themed answers displace common filler words. Leave the symmetry checks alone unless Verla's team signs off. The defaults below reflect our last benchmarking pass on the Penlow corpus.

tuning table, yawip-bajop:
CAPS = {
    "raldor": 52,
    "frawyn": 537,
    "pelox": 65,
    "holir": 913,
    "rusir": 144,
    "ulador": 350,
    "aldiel": 682,
}

## Tuning

The Wrenlift dispatch simulator models car assignment for the Copperfield tower profile. Defaults assume morning up-peak; evening runs need the inverse weights. Do not tune against the toy three-car scenario — it hides starvation in the upper floors. For the sync: we changed the idle-parking heuristic last sprint, and wait-time variance dropped noticeably. Reproduce results with seed runs of at least fifty trials. Current simulation parameters are listed below.

tuning constants:
PRIORITIES = {
    "casdor": 410,
    "belion": 28,
    "jorax": 44,
}